Handling clicks manually
This reference article covers how to manually handle News Feed clicks in your Android or FireOS application.

You can handle News Feed clicks manually by setting a custom News Feed click listener. This enables use cases such as selectively using the native web browser to open web links.
Step 1: Implement a News Feed click listener
Create a class that implements IFeedClickActionListener
. Implement the onFeedCardClicked()
method, which will be called when the user clicks a News Feed card.
Step 2: Instruct Braze to use your News Feed click listener
Once your IFeedClickActionListener
is created, call BrazeFeedManager.getInstance().setFeedCardClickActionListener()
to instruct BrazeFeedManager
to use your custom IFeedClickActionListener
.
